Optimizing Strategies to Maximize Patient Recruitment Yield

Sponsor: Emory University

View on ClinicalTrials.gov

Summary

This platform trial aims to evaluate the effectiveness of different messaging strategies within a MyChart messaging program for research recruitment. MyChart is a patient portal system within the Electronic Medical Record (EMR), and messages can be sent directly to patients about research opportunities.

Interventions

BEHAVIORAL

Baseline (control) message

The MyChart study recruitment program will send a message based on the current template, which is a brief message with a neutral tone.

BEHAVIORAL

Positively-valenced message

The MyChart study recruitment program will send a message based on a template that contains positively-valenced language related to the value/importance of the study.

BEHAVIORAL

Payment-inclusive message

The MyChart study recruitment program will send a message based on a template that includes more detailed information about participant payment.

BEHAVIORAL

Positively-valenced, payment-inclusive message

The MyChart study recruitment program will send a message based on a template that includes both positively-valenced language and detailed information about participant payment.
